Francisco Javier Garfias y Ayala is a researcher whose work lies at the intersection of robotics, artificial intelligence, and human-robot interaction. His most cited paper, "The Use of Scripts Based on Conceptual Dependency Primitives for the Operation of Service Mobile Robots" (2009), with 6 citations, introduces a novel approach to robot control by leveraging script-based representations grounded in conceptual dependency theory. This work contributes to making service robots more intuitive and adaptable in dynamic environments, bridging the gap between high-level human commands and low-level robotic actions.
